Written Answers. - Ambulance Service.

Seán Ryan

Question:

199 Mr. S. Ryan asked the Minister for Health and Children if he will respond to the need for an additional ambulance substation in north Fingal, possibly Balbriggan, County Dublin, in order to improve response times for the growing population of the area. [9706/00]

The provision of ambulance services in Fingal is, in the first instance, the responsibility of the Eastern Regional Health Authority. I have, therefore, asked the chief executive at the authority to look into the issues raised by the Deputy and reply directly to him in this regard.

I am pleased to advise the Deputy that this year £1.666 million has been provided to the authority for the development of the ambulance service in the region. I will continue to provide additional resources for the development of the ambulance service in line with national policy in this regard.
